  1. 🧬🖥️ How do we keep #AI in #genomics safe?

    A new paper coauthored by #RKI researchers explores risks such as data bias, quality issues, and #DualUse potential in #GenAI. It highlights how these risks emerge along the innovation pipeline and outlines strategies for safer, responsible use.

    🔗 doi.org/10.1016/j.tig.2026.04.

  6. How is #AI used in syndromic surveillance?

    PhD student @anapaula and her RKI colleagues review how #AI is used in syndromic surveillance.

    Key findings: current approaches are mostly Global North–focused, English text-based and use supervised learning. This highlights gaps for global, privacy-first systems to fill.

    New publication from #ZKIPH at #RKI in @iScience
    🔗 doi.org/10.1016/j.isci.2026.11

  16. 🔬 EMViR: A dataset for #virus detection in electron microscopy images – ready for #AI

    1,084 EM images of respiratory viruses from the #RKI, including segmentation masks.
    👉 Supports AI model development for object detection and classification.

    🔗 ieeexplore.ieee.org/abstract/d

  21. 🧬 Warum ist #KI so wichtig in der #PublicHealth-Forschung?

    Katharina Ladewig, Leiterin des #ZKIPH am #RKI, erklärt im AOK -Interview, wie KI die Vorbereitung auf künftige Pandemien unterstützen kann – und wie Künstliche Intelligenz beim Kampf gegen Infodemien hilft.
